I use windows xp home edition and in the windows explorer I used to be able
to rotate my pictures, now it seems that when I click on the rotate picture
button nothing happens. I searched everywhere I could think of for a setting
that might have been accidentally turned off but no success. So, if anyone
knows anything that can be done about it please let me know.

Juan
 
When you rotate an image, a message box should prompt you to indicate
whether you want to see the message each time you rotate and save
an image. To disable the message, select the In the future, do not show
me this dialog box check box.

To reset the message so you are prompted again each time,
press and hold CTRL, and then click the Close button."

Juan,

Type REGSVR32 /i SHIMGVW.DLL in Start/Run dialog. If that does not help, try this tip:

Right-click the image and Preview it.
Now, press and hold down the CTRL key and close Windows Picture and Fax Viewer.
You'll see a message stating the following:

---------------------------
Windows Picture and Fax Viewer
---------------------------
Any rotation warnings that you may have suppressed have been reset, and may appear again when you rotate a picture.
---------------------------
OK
---------------------------

Close and re-open the folder, try to rotate and image.
